Why Retail Banking Matters (रिटेल बैंकिंग का महत्व):
Retail banking, or रिटेल बैंकिंग in Hindi, refers to the banking services provided by financial institutions to individual customers rather than businesses or corporations. It forms the bedrock of personal finance, offering services that enable individuals to manage their money effectively, save for the future, and achieve their financial goals. Its significance in India is particularly profound, given the country’s large population and the increasing financial inclusion drive. The widespread availability of retail banking services empowers individuals, fosters economic growth, and contributes to overall societal progress. This includes access to loans for education, housing, and entrepreneurship, driving economic mobility and improving living standards.

Exploring the Key Aspects of Retail Banking (रिटेल बैंकिंग के प्रमुख पहलुओं की खोज):
1. Definition and Core Concepts (परिभाषा और मूल अवधारणाएँ):
Retail banking, in its simplest form, refers to the provision of financial services to individual customers. These services are designed to cater to the everyday financial needs of individuals, unlike wholesale banking which focuses on corporations and large institutions. In Hindi, one can understand it as व्यक्तिगत ग्राहकों को वित्तीय सेवाएँ प्रदान करना। It encompasses a wide range of services, including deposit accounts (saving accounts, current accounts, fixed deposits – बचत खाते, चालू खाते, सावधि जमा), loans (home loans, personal loans, education loans – गृह ऋण, व्यक्तिगत ऋण, शिक्षा ऋण), credit cards (क्रेडिट कार्ड), debit cards (डेबिट कार्ड), and investment products (mutual funds, insurance – म्यूचुअल फंड, बीमा).
2. Applications Across Industries (उद्योगों में अनुप्रयोग):
While retail banking directly serves individuals, its impact extends across various industries. For example, the availability of home loans fuels the real estate sector, while education loans support the education industry. Small business loans, often categorized under retail banking, are crucial for the growth of MSMEs (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ises). The overall economic health of India is directly linked to the efficient functioning of the retail banking sector.
3. Challenges and Solutions (चुनौतियाँ और समाधान):
Retail banking in India faces several challenges:
- Financial Literacy (वित्तीय साक्षरता): A significant portion of the population lacks adequate financial literacy, hindering their ability to utilize banking services effectively. Addressing this requires increased awareness campaigns and educational initiatives.
- Reaching Rural Areas (ग्रामीण क्षेत्रों तक पहुँच): Expanding banking services to rural and underserved areas presents logistical and infrastructural challenges. Technological innovations like mobile banking and digital payments are crucial for bridging this gap.
- Cybersecurity (साइबर सुरक्षा): The increasing reliance on digital banking channels raises concerns about cybersecurity threats. Robust security measures and customer awareness are essential to mitigate these risks.
- Competition (प्रतिस्पर्धा): The increasing competition among banks necessitates innovation and efficient service delivery to retain customers.
Solutions involve government initiatives promoting financial inclusion, technological advancements like mobile banking and digital wallets, improved cybersecurity measures, and customer education programs.
4. Impact on Innovation (नवाचार पर प्रभाव):
Technological advancements have profoundly impacted retail banking in India. The rise of fintech companies, mobile banking apps, and digital payment platforms has significantly improved access to banking services, particularly in rural areas. This innovation has led to increased efficiency, reduced costs, and enhanced customer experience. Artificial intelligence (AI) and machine learning (ML) are being increasingly utilized for fraud detection, personalized services, and risk management.
5. Future of Retail Banking in India (भारत में रिटेल बैंकिंग का भविष्य):
The future of retail banking in India is likely to be shaped by several factors:
- Continued Digitalization (निरंतर डिजिटलीकरण): Further penetration of digital banking and mobile payments is expected.
- Open Banking (ओपन बैंकिंग): The adoption of open banking frameworks will allow customers to share their financial data securely with third-party providers, fostering innovation and competition.
- AI and ML (कृत्रिम बुद्धिमत्ता और मशीन लर्निंग): The use of AI and ML will enhance customer service, personalize financial products, and improve risk management.
- Focus on Financial Inclusion (वित्तीय समावेशन पर ध्यान): Efforts to reach underserved populations and promote financial literacy will continue.
Exploring the Connection Between Fintech and Retail Banking (फिनटेक और रिटेल बैंकिंग के बीच संबंध):
Fintech (Financial Technology) has become inextricably linked to retail banking. Fintech companies offer innovative solutions that complement and sometimes challenge traditional banking models. This relationship is multifaceted:
Roles and Real-World Examples:
- Enhanced Accessibility: Fintech apps provide convenient access to banking services, often surpassing traditional bank branches in terms of reach and usability. Examples include PhonePe, Paytm, and Google Pay, which facilitate digital transactions and payments.
- Personalized Services: Fintech leverages data analytics to offer personalized financial advice and products tailored to individual needs. Robo-advisors are an example of this personalization.
- Improved Efficiency: Automation through Fintech reduces operational costs and speeds up transaction processing.
Risks and Mitigations:
- Cybersecurity Risks: The increased reliance on digital platforms increases vulnerability to cyberattacks. Robust cybersecurity measures are crucial.
- Data Privacy Concerns: The collection and use of personal financial data raise concerns about privacy. Strict regulatory frameworks are needed to protect customer data.
- Regulatory Uncertainty: The rapid evolution of Fintech requires clear and adaptable regulatory frameworks to ensure consumer protection and market stability.
Impact and Implications:
The integration of Fintech into retail banking has driven significant improvements in efficiency, accessibility, and customer experience. However, managing the risks associated with data privacy and cybersecurity remains crucial.
Conclusion: Reinforcing the Connection:
The symbiotic relationship between Fintech and retail banking is transforming the financial landscape in India. By strategically leveraging Fintech innovations while addressing associated risks, the retail banking sector can further enhance financial inclusion, improve customer experience, and drive economic growth.
Further Analysis: Examining Fintech in Greater Detail:
Fintech’s impact extends beyond simple transactions. It is reshaping lending practices through peer-to-peer lending platforms, revolutionizing investment options with robo-advisors and digital investment platforms, and even influencing credit scoring models through alternative data analysis. This continuous evolution ensures that retail banking remains dynamic and responsive to the ever-changing needs of Indian consumers.
FAQ Section (अक्सर पूछे जाने वाले प्रश्न):
- What is the difference between retail banking and wholesale banking? Retail banking focuses on individual customers, while wholesale banking serves businesses and corporations.
- How can I improve my financial literacy? Utilize online resources, attend workshops, and seek advice from financial advisors.
- What are the benefits of using digital banking? Convenience, accessibility, and improved security features.
- What are the risks associated with digital banking? Cybersecurity threats and data privacy concerns.
Practical Tips (व्यावहारिक सुझाव):
- Choose a reputable bank: Select a bank with a strong reputation and secure online platforms.
- Protect your personal information: Avoid sharing sensitive information online unless on secure websites.
- Monitor your accounts regularly: Check your account statements frequently for unauthorized transactions.
- Stay informed about financial products: Understand the terms and conditions before using any financial product.
